The Drivetrain Anatomy: Working Principles and Mechanical Synergy<\/h2>\n<p>A tomato harvester is essentially a mobile processing plant. The agricultural gear reducer acts as the power brain, distributing energy to several specific subsystems. The most critical application is the Shaker Drive Gearbox. This unit converts the rotational energy from the tractor&#8217;s PTO into an oscillating or eccentric motion that vibrates the tomato vines at a specific frequency. This frequency must be precise: too low, and the tomatoes stay on the vine; too high, and the fruit is bruised or crushed. Our gearboxes utilize specialized eccentric cams and counterbalanced gear sets to achieve this harmonic balance while absorbing the massive feedback vibrations that would destroy lesser components.<\/p>\n<p>Furthermore, the Conveyor System Gearboxes** must operate in a multi-stage sequence. As tomatoes are separated, they move via elevator belts to the electronic sorters. These gearboxes require high torque at low speeds to handle the weight of thousands of fruits and the inevitable dirt clods that accompany them. Field Resilience: Overcoming Brazil&#8217;s Extreme Harvesting Environments<\/h2>\n<p>The Brazilian agricultural landscape is unforgiving. In Goi\u00e1s, the heart of the tomato processing belt, the soil is often a heavy &#8220;Latossolo&#8221; (red clay) which, during a late-season rain, can become incredibly sticky and dense. This places an enormous &#8220;drag&#8221; on the harvesting head and the underlying gearboxes. To overcome this, our **agricultural manufacturer** standards require gearboxes with a high &#8220;Service Factor&#8221;\u2014typically 2.0 or higher. This means the gearbox can handle double its rated load during peak clogs without gear tooth failure.<\/p>\n<p>Another major factor is the &#8220;Juice Corrosion&#8221;. Processing tomatoes are acidic. During the harvest, juice inevitably sprays onto the machinery. Standard paint and seals fail under this chemical attack.
